Browse code

Merge "Already dead process tolerance in unstack.sh"

Jenkins authored on 2015/07/03 05:13:06
Showing 3 changed files
... ...
@@ -1342,7 +1342,7 @@ function screen_stop_service {
1342 1342
 
1343 1343
     if is_service_enabled $service; then
1344 1344
         # Clean up the screen window
1345
-        screen -S $SCREEN_NAME -p $service -X kill
1345
+        screen -S $SCREEN_NAME -p $service -X kill || true
1346 1346
     fi
1347 1347
 }
1348 1348
 
... ...
@@ -42,7 +42,7 @@ function neutron_agent_lbaas_configure_agent {
42 42
 
43 43
 function neutron_lbaas_stop {
44 44
     pids=$(ps aux | awk '/haproxy/ { print $2 }')
45
-    [ ! -z "$pids" ] && sudo kill $pids
45
+    [ ! -z "$pids" ] && sudo kill $pids || true
46 46
 }
47 47
 
48 48
 # Restore xtrace
... ...
@@ -772,7 +772,7 @@ function stop_swift {
772 772
         stop_process s-${type}
773 773
     done
774 774
     # Blast out any stragglers
775
-    pkill -f swift-
775
+    pkill -f swift- || true
776 776
 }
777 777
 
778 778
 function swift_configure_tempurls {